enumerasi COMPRESS_INFORMATION_CLASS (compressapi.h)
Nilai enumerasi ini mengidentifikasi jenis kelas informasi yang ditetapkan atau diambil.
Sintaks
typedef enum {
COMPRESS_INFORMATION_CLASS_INVALID = 0,
COMPRESS_INFORMATION_CLASS_BLOCK_SIZE,
COMPRESS_INFORMATION_CLASS_LEVEL
} COMPRESS_INFORMATION_CLASS;
Konstanta
COMPRESS_INFORMATION_CLASS_INVALID Nilai: 0 Kelas informasi tidak valid |
COMPRESS_INFORMATION_CLASS_BLOCK_SIZE Ukuran blok yang disesuaikan. Nilai yang ditentukan mungkin dari 65536 hingga 67108864 byte. Nilai ini hanya dapat digunakan dengan algoritma kompresi LZMS. Ukuran minimum 1 MB disarankan untuk mendapatkan rasio pemadatan yang lebih baik. Kelas informasi dari jenis ini adalah sizeof(DWORD). |
COMPRESS_INFORMATION_CLASS_LEVEL Tingkat kompresi yang diinginkan. Nilai defaultnya adalah (DWORD)0. Nilai (DWORD)1 dapat meningkatkan rasio kompresi dengan kecepatan pemadatan yang sedikit lebih lambat. Nilai ini hanya dapat digunakan dengan algoritma kompresi XPRESS atau XPRESS dengan algoritma kompresi pengodean Huffman. Kelas informasi dari jenis ini adalah sizeof(DWORD). |
Persyaratan
Persyaratan | Nilai |
---|---|
Klien minimum yang didukung | Windows 8 [aplikasi desktop | Aplikasi UWP] |
Server minimum yang didukung | Windows Server 2012 [aplikasi desktop | Aplikasi UWP] |
Header | compressapi.h |